The Holidays Have Arrived at The Tampa Theatre

See Your Favorite Festive Movies in This Historic Theater!

The holidays are back at the iconic Tampa Theatre, as the historic movie palace hosts its Holiday Classics series. Movies at the Tampa Theater have long been a yuletide tradition in The Bay- you’re not just coming for the film, but the experience. The atmosphere, complete with gargoyles, a flowering Mediterranean courtyard, and a glimmering night sky ceiling, is unlike any other theater. Prior to select showings, the Mighty Wurlitzer Organ will be playing Christmas carols to sing along to! Additionally, the Theatre will be hosting a free outdoor screening of Arthur Christmas at Curtis Hixon park to ring in the beginning of the season with food trucks and concessions available to purchase.
